Avoid Putting a Bet on Every Fight
At times you may feel like placing a bet on every fight to be part of the action. But that is a bad idea because you will not have researched, thus guessing on your stakes. To be safe, you need to bet on fights that you have a strong prediction on. Alexander Volkanovski has enjoyed an incredible run since his only defeat to Corey Nelson way back in 2013 in Melbourne. Fast forward eight years and he proudly sits at the top of the tree in the featherweight division. He only fought once in 2020, beating Max Holloway on a split decision at UFC 251.
